M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
explores
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
The latest
developments in
elearning have made it possible for
learners
in every nation on earth
to be participants in courses via the Internet.
Massively open online courses are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
issues that
online learning organizations
have to deal with
now that elearning technology is
improving so fast.
How can stakeholders
guarantee that
the training provided by these
massively open online courses is
respectable?
How can stakeholders
ensure that
instructors are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ach courses online?
What business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Stanford Online to conduct these massive open online courses?
What teaching practices and innovative assessment strategies are optimal?
How can educators
handle problems like
poor
student motivation and high
student attrition?
As distance learning becomes more
prolific there is a
growing
desideratum
to be aware of how
these massively open online courses are being conducted.
Students
and numerous other
stakeholders
desire
to gain more knowledge about
the outcomes of these
promising new open education
initiatives.
Teachers want
to better understand how
these massively open online courses
can be made better.
In response to this
increasing
need for
details
MOOCs and Open Education Around the World
offers a critical analysis of
massive open online courses and other open education topics.
This thrilling new book
also examines the
key controversies associated with
these massive online courses and open educational resources (OER).
